Aldi Suisse, part of the renowned German network Aldi, has been expanding its presence in Switzerland since its arrival in 2005. With a reputation for efficiency and adapting to local needs, the company is continuously seeking new talent to join its team. Whether for administrative, operational, or managerial roles, there is a wide range of job vacancies available to suit different professional profiles.

Table of Positions and Salaries at Aldi Suisse
| Position | Gross Annual Salary (CHF) |
| Sales Representative | 59,300 |
| Branch Manager | 98,200 |
| Assistant Branch Manager | 69,400 |
| Purchaser | 75,000 |
| Assistant Store Manager | 64,500 |
| Retail Clerk | 56,600 |
| Regional Sales Head | 129,500 |
| IT Specialist | 73,100 |
| Marketing Manager | 89,700 |
| Clerical Staff – Administrative Team | 72,200 |
| Area Manager | 113,300 |
| Purchasing Employee | 73,400 |
| Communications Manager | 80,200 |
| Customer Service Manager | 64,200 |
| Cashier | 52,400 |
| Salesperson | 55,400 |
| Sales Chief | 77,300 |
